According to Business Entity Concept:
विकल्प
Distinction should be made between fixed assets and current assets.
Distinction should be made between business transactions and personal transactions.
Distinction should be made between Capital expenditure and revenue expenditure.
Accounting equation is always true.

उत्तर
Distinction should be made between business transactions and personal transactions.
Explanation:
The Business Entity Concept states that a business is treated as a separate legal entity from its owners. This means that there should be a clear distinction between the business's financial transactions and the personal financial transactions of its owners. The financial records of the business should only include business transactions, ensuring that the financial statements accurately reflect the business's financial position.
